1. Remove the A/C unit. (See A/C UNIT REMOVAL/INSTALLATION.)
2. Remove the evaporator from the A/C unit.
3. Inspect for cracks, damage, and oil leakage.
4. Inspect for bent fins.
Mazda 6 Service Manual: Operating Tips for WMA
WMA is short for Windows Media*1 Audio and is the audio compression format used
by Microsoft*1.
Audio data can be created and stored at a higher compression ratio than MP3.
This unit plays files with the extension (.wma) as WMA files.

Mazda 6 Service Manual: Front Seat Belt Pretensioner and Load Limiting Systems
For optimum protection, the driver and front passenger seat belts are equipped
with pretensioner and load limiting systems. For both these systems to work properly
you must wear the seat belt properly.
